  5. 5. Mean-Variance Portfolio Selection Accounting for Financial Bubbles: A Mean-Field Type Approach

    Master-uppsats, KTH/Matematisk statistik

    Författare :Marcus Häggbom; Shayan Nafar; [2019]
    Nyckelord :Financial bubbles; portfolio optimization; mean-variance trade-off; mean-field type optimal control; fundamental value; mean reversion; Finansiella bubblor; portföljoptimering; optimal kontroll av medelfältstyp; fundamentalt värde; medelreversion;

    Sammanfattning : The phenomenon of financial bubbles is known to have impacted various markets since the seventeenth century. Such bubbles are known to form when the market drastically overvalues the price of an asset, causing its market value to increase hyperbolically, only to suddenly collapse once the untenable perceived future prospects of the asset are realized.
